How much do python software engineer ubuntu server certification j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for python software engineer ubuntu server certification in Providence, RI is $141,403.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$111,600.00 and $166,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some unique challenges faced by Python Software Engineers working on Ubuntu Server Certification projects?

Python Software Engineers involved in Ubuntu Server Certification often encounter challenges related to ensuring compatibility across a diverse range of hardware and software environments. They must rigorously test scripts and automation tools to work seamlessly with various Ubuntu Server releases and hardware vendors’ platforms. Additionally, engineers need to stay updated on both Ubuntu’s evolving certification requirements and best practices for reliable, scalable automation. Collaboration with QA teams, hardware partners, and upstream developers is essential to quickly resolve issues and maintain high certification standards.

What are Python Software Engineer Ubuntu Server Certification jobs?

Python Software Engineer Ubuntu Server Certification jobs involve developing, testing, and maintaining software applications written in Python, with a focus on ensuring compatibility and performance on Ubuntu Server environments. These professionals are responsible for writing efficient code, automating processes, and sometimes contributing to open-source projects related to Ubuntu. The 'certification' aspect refers to validating that applications or solutions meet Ubuntu Server's standards and requirements. This role often requires expertise in both Python programming and Linux system administration, as well as knowledge of Ubuntu's certification processes.

The Team

We are developing a Large Language Model (LLM)-first knowledge stack for investment professionals at Fidelity Asset Management - analysts and portfolio manager in equities, fixed income, high income, direct lending. The stack will be able to process all the documents of interest to analysts - e.g., analyst reports, earnings notes, spreadsheet models, prospectuses, loan indentures, news reports, regulatory filings. It will support the deployment of personalized assistants that can assist principals in their full range of information consumption/processing/production tasks.
